Yvonne Jacquette
Yvonne Jaquette (b. 1934, Pittsburgh, Pennsylvania; d. 2023, New York City) made paintings, drawings, and prints that transcended conventional perspectives, capturing unusual views of environments both urban and pastoral. Beginning in the 1960s, Jacquette depicted the architecture of her immediate surroundings from oblique vantage points. Her early paintings reflect her life in New York City and summers in Maine, where she played a central role in an artistic community that included Lois Dodd, Alex Katz, and Fairfield Porter. In 1969, a flight from New York to San Diego inspired her to represent the world as seen from high above, and by 1975 aerial perspectives had become the primary subject of her work. Over the next five decades, Jacquette created an oeuvre of nearly Pointillist impressions of rural landscapes, suburban sprawl, and the glowing lights of cities like New York, Chicago, and Tokyo, among others. Working from drawings and photographs made during trips in hired aircrafts or from atop skyscrapers, she translates her fleeting visions into paintings that consider the complex systems structuring modern life. Driven by formal inquiry rather than mimetic accuracy, many of her paintings—particularly her nocturnes—approach abstraction. In 1990, she began integrating multiple points of view into composite images, complicating her works’ relationship with reality. Until her death in 2023, Jacquette sought, in her own words, to “keep discovering things, whole pictures that haven’t been painted before.”
Jaquette’s work is included in the collections of the Addison Gallery of American Art, Andover, Massachusetts; Brooklyn Museum, New York; Cleveland Museum of Art, Ohio; Colby College Museum of Art, Waterville, Maine; Crystal Bridges Museum of American Art, Bentonville, Arkansa; Detroit Institute of Arts Museum, Michigan; Hirshhorn Museum and Sculpture Garden, Washington, DC; Metropolitan Museum of Art, New York; Miami Art Museum, Florida; Minneapolis Institute of Arts, Minnesota; Carnegie Museum of Art, Pittsburgh, Pennsylvania; New Mexico Museum of Art, Santa Fe; Museum of Modern Art, New York; Philadelphia Museum of Art, Pennsylvania; Saint Louis Art Museum, Missouri; and Whitney Museum of American Art, New York among others.
